Mary Dee Freeman is a Professional Success Coach, Trainer, and motivational speaker with Why Ours Works - WOW!
She graduated Summa Cum Laude from the University of Michigan with a Bachelor of Arts degree in Education. In addition she has taken master degree courses in leadership and interpersonal communication.
She has been a teacher and coach for 12 years in Colorado Springs where she founded and developed the leadership and community of caring programs at Mesa Ridge high school. After that, Mary Dee began working for a fortune 500 company where she and her team shot to the top 2% of the sales force within six months. In 2005, she founded WOW, a coaching and training firm.
She has worked with many small business owners as well as large companies like AT&T, MoDot and Shaklee to help them become more successful.
She is currently working on her first book and a member of several sales, marketing and coaching associations.
Mary Dee is a teacher, a motivator, a master communicator, a problem solver and a creative thinker.
